Resumo

In this work, we have developed a facile hydrothermal method to synthesize various 3D hierarchical structures assembled from 2D SnO2 nanosheets. The samples were thoroughly characterized by FESEM/TEM/XRD/BET techniques. Through in-depth investigation of experimental conditions, it is discovered that the oxidation process is crucial for the formation of the nanosheet structure. The electrochemical properties of the sample were subsequently studied by cyclic voltammetry and charge–discharge cycling. When compared to SnO2 nanoparticles from a commercial source, the result shows that the as-prepared hierarchical SnO2 nanostructure exhibits much better lithium storage properties with higher reversible capacities and improved cyclic capacity retention for extended cycling.
